See how the Cal jumper has his hands forming a basket in front of his face, with elbows slightly bent. This allows the jumper to quickly move his hands to where the ball is thrown. If its thrown low, or high or inside he has plenty of motion in his arms to reach the ball.Also notice the stable base the Cal lifters are providing.
The other key to winning lineouts is shoulder position. It doesn't matter how high you jump, if you are jumping behind your opposition you are almost always at a disadvantage. The key is to have lifters and jumper work in unision to read the opposition and jump in front of the opposition. This is an art and required many repetitions to get right.Remember good base, wide ranging hands and shoulder position.
